Royal Sammis Brush, 91, of Cochranville, passed away on Thursday, April 20, 2017 at the Southeastern Veterans Center in Spring City, PA. He was the husband of the late Marion Willard Brush who died in 2015. They shared 68 years of marriage together. Born in Huntington, NY, he was the son of the late Clarence George and Kathleen Sammis Brush.
Royal proudly served in US Navy during WWII in the European Theater of Operations. After the war, he graduated from Dartmouth College in Hanover, NH. He was an owner of Sammis, Smith and Brush Ins. and Real Estate in Huntington, NY and later, when he moved to Chester County, he found employment with Beiler Campbell Realtors of Avondale, PA.
Royal's passion for horses lead him to Chester County after enjoying years as the Field Master for the Smithtown Hunt on Long Island. When he arrived in Cochranville he entered the horse breeding business and enjoyed blacksmithing along with his passion for fox hunting with the Brandywine and Andrew's Bridge Hunt Clubs.
He was a member of the Old First Presbyterian Church in Huntington, NY where he served as a Deacon and Elder and later he was a member of the First Presbyterian Church of Parkesburg.
He is survived by one daughter Wendy E., wife of William Nelson of Cochranville, two granddaughters; Samantha Smith and husband Thomas of Cochranville and Brittany Anderson and husband Lynn of York, PA, four great grandchildren; Logan Smith, Riley Smith, Bryce Anderson and Tristan Anderson, one sister Joan Heymann of Ellicott City, MD, one nephew Ken Cotter of Ellicott City, MD and one niece Donna Lee Pipkin of Virginia.
